From 8db119742246cd1ac528c2b2667e73ef80f4d39a Mon Sep 17 00:00:00 2001
From: Arthur Lu <learthurgo@gmail.com>
Date: Sat, 22 Feb 2025 07:46:22 +0000
Subject: [PATCH] use log level warning in fastapi

---
 app/run.py                     | 3 ++-
 tests/basic_latency_hitrate.py | 2 +-
 2 files changed, 3 insertions(+), 2 deletions(-)

diff --git a/app/run.py b/app/run.py
index 1e087a7..ff297f6 100644
--- a/app/run.py
+++ b/app/run.py
@@ -1,6 +1,7 @@
 import os
 import uvicorn
 from database import init_db  # Ensure database initializes before starting FastAPI
+import logging
 
 os.environ["PYTHONDONTWRITEBYTECODE"] = "1"
 
@@ -9,4 +10,4 @@ if __name__ == "__main__":
     init_db()
     
     # Start the FastAPI server with custom options
-    uvicorn.run("main:app", host="0.0.0.0", port=8000, reload=True, workers=2)
+    uvicorn.run("main:app", host="0.0.0.0", port=8000, reload=True, workers=2, log_level=logging.WARNING)
diff --git a/tests/basic_latency_hitrate.py b/tests/basic_latency_hitrate.py
index 4530d79..54aa8f5 100644
--- a/tests/basic_latency_hitrate.py
+++ b/tests/basic_latency_hitrate.py
@@ -25,7 +25,7 @@ def generate_random():
 times = []
 hits = []
 
-for i in range(1000):
+for i in range(10000):
     url = generate_random()
     response = requests.get(url)
     content = json.loads(response.content)